The Toyota part 47210-12591 Brake Booster serves as a necessary component for the braking system since it provides peak braking results through its power brake booster performance. Users need to perform maintenance checks on power brake boosters through brake pedal pressing tests during engine shutdown periods but they must measure the pedal reserve distance. Users should observe a minimal movement of the brake pedal after a proper engine start if they depress the pedal. To test airtightness on the booster you should start the engine for one to two minutes then switch it off and perform gentle pedal pressing. The pedal booster proves its structural integrity by making the pedal move less during use. Special tools should not be applied for power brake booster disassembly since this operation should be avoided during removal. These essential steps for the procedure include breaking away the brake master cylinder and removing its vacuum hose as well as clevis pin detachment. The installation procedure begins by executing the reverse steps to eliminate pushrod-to-master cylinder piston clearance thus preventing brake dragging.
